The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in the West Midlands requiring BIG-IP sk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 14 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
14 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 120 - 108
Rank change year-on-year - - +47
Contract jobs citing BIG-IP 21 0 3
As % of all contract jobs in the West Midlands 0.91% - 0.17%
As % of the Communications & Networking category 6.40% - 0.82%
Number of daily rates quoted 3 0 1
10th Percentile - - -
25th Percentile £263 - -
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£275 - £650
Median % change year-on-year - - +6.12%
75th Percentile £316 - -
90th Percentile £334 - -
England median daily rate £308 £525 £588
% change year-on-year -41.43% -10.64% +6.82%
